Vacancy: CCS 21st Century Community Learning Centers Tutors

 

 

21st CCLC Tutor Job Description

Minimum Qualification: Bachelor’s Degree in Education preferred or hold an Associates Degree in Education.

 

Experience: A teacher or teacher assistant in the participating school with experience in the operations, procedures, and policies associated within a school environment, is preferred. Strong people and organizational skills is a priority.

 

Pay rate: The CCS 21st CCLC tutor is an “at will” employee. CCS and NCDPI 21st CCLC Program Supervisors monitor and approve the pay rate for this position.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  1. Be thoroughly familiar with the approved grant and its goals and Abide by the policies and laws as outlined in Cherokee County Schools Employee Handbook.
  2. Assist Site Director in planning and initiating high-quality activities outlined in the grant’s goals and
  3. Effectively promote and develop a line of communication between regular school staff and the afterschool program to promote students’ academic, social, and emotional growth.
  4. Assist in developing and implementing a program of creative classroom instructional activities, including activities involving math and literacy enrichment, activities aligned to STEAM, Healthful Living and Physical Fitness Activities, and activities to promote character education.

  9. Assist in maintaining adequate control, discipline, and ensure safety of students as outlined in Cherokee County Schools Code of Student Document discipline incidents; inform and provide site director with information relating to any discipline issues that arise under your direct supervision.

  11. Maintain, submit, and approve all monthly documentation including, but not limited to: Time sheet, Staff Monthly Activity Report, documentation of parent communication, documentation of school communication, student discipline referrals, etc.
